Heart-Healthy Beef Teriyaki Bowl

Elevate your dinner game with this Heart-Healthy Beef Teriyaki Bowl, a delicious and nutritious twist on a classic favorite. This wholesome recipe features tender strips of lean beef, vibrant stir-fried vegetables like broccoli, carrots, and bell peppers, and a rich, homemade teriyaki sauce made with low-sodium soy sauce, honey, and fresh ginger—all served over a hearty base of fiber-packed brown rice. With its balance of bold flavors and nutrient-rich ingredients, this quick and satisfying meal is perfect for busy weeknights or meal prep. Finished with a sprinkle of sesame seeds and fresh green onions, this dish offers the perfect combination of savory, sweet, and umami goodness while being mindful of heart-healthy eating.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:25 mins
Total Time:45 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 400 grams Lean beef (such as sirloin or tenderloin)
  • 1 cup Brown rice
  • 0.25 cup Low-sodium soy sauce
  • 0.25 cup Mirin
  • 2 tablespoons Honey
  • 1 tablespoon Rice v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on Ginger (fresh, grated)
  • 2 cloves Garlic (minced)
  • 2 cups Broccoli florets
  • 1 Carrot (thinly sliced)
  • 1 Red bell pepper (sliced)
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ame oil
  • 2 Green onions (sliced)
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ame seeds

Directions

Step 1

Start by cooking the brown rice according to package instructions. This usually involves rinsing the rice, then cooking it in about 2 cups of water until tender, which takes around 30-40 minutes.

Step 2

While the rice is cooking, prepare the teriyaki sauce. In a small saucepan, combine the low-sodium soy sauce, mirin, honey, rice vinegar, grated ginger, and minced garlic. Bring to a gentle simmer over medium heat, stirring frequently until the honey is dissolved, about 3-5 minutes. Remove from heat and set aside.

Step 3

Slice the lean beef into thin strips, about 1/4 inch thick.

Step 4

In a large non-stick pan or wok, heat the sesame oil over medium-high heat. Add the beef slices and stir-fry until they are browned on the outside and just cooked through, about 5-7 minutes. Remove the beef from the pan and set aside.

Step 5

To the same pan, add the broccoli florets, sliced carrots, and red bell pepper. Stir-fry the vegetables until they are crisp-tender, about 4-6 minutes.

Step 6

Return the beef to the pan with the vegetables. Pour the teriyaki sauce over the beef and vegetables, tossing everything to coat in the sauce. Allow to cook for an additional 2-3 minutes to heat through.

Step 7

Serve the beef and vegetable mixture over a bed of cooked brown rice.

Step 8

Garnish with sliced green onions and sesame seeds before serving.
